Stop Pests Before They Ever Become a Problem

A recurring Pest Control program keeps ants, spiders, cockroaches, silverfish, and other common household pests from gaining a foothold in your home. Scheduled exterior treatments build a protective barrier around your property, and interior applications are available whenever pests push past it. If anything shows up between visits, a no-cost service call gets a technician back out fast.

Here is how the program works, from first visit to year-round coverage:

  1. An initial inspection pinpoints active pest pressure and entry points around the home
  2. A targeted treatment is applied to the exterior perimeter, foundation, and problem areas identified during the inspection
  3. Follow-up visits are scheduled on a quarterly or bi-monthly basis to maintain continuous protection through every season
  4. Interior treatments are performed on request or whenever pests are found inside the home
  5. Between-visit service calls are included at no extra charge if pests reappear before the next scheduled treatment

Warning Signs Your Home May Have a Pest Problem

Most pest problems don't show up all at once. They build slowly, often in spots you rarely check, until the signs become hard to ignore. Knowing what to look for early can save you a lot of time, money, and frustration down the road.

Common signs that Connecticut homeowners should watch for include:

  • Droppings or shed skins near baseboards, cabinets, or storage areas
  • Grease marks or smear trails along walls and entry points
  • Live or dead insects found repeatedly in the same areas
  • Unusual odors coming from walls, crawl spaces, or under sinks
  • Chewed food packaging, cardboard, or wiring
  • Mud tubes along your foundation or around crawl space openings
  • Spider webs accumulating faster than usual in corners or along eaves

These signs often point to ants, cockroaches, spiders, silverfish, or other crawling insects that tend to move in quietly and multiply quickly. The longer they go unaddressed, the harder they are to manage on your own.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are your services guaranteed?

Yes! Our pest control services are backed by a satisfaction guarantee. If pests come back between scheduled visits—or if a problem doesn’t improve after treatment—we’ll come back out and retreat at no extra cost. 

Do I need to leave my house during treatment?

Nope! For most general pest control treatments, you do not need to leave your home. Our products are applied carefully and in targeted areas, so you can go about your day with minimal disruption. If a specific treatment ever requires special precautions, we’ll let you know ahead of time.

Do you offer one-time treatments or recurring plans?

Yes, we offer both one-time treatments and recurring pest control plans. While a one-time service can be effective for addressing an immediate issue, we typically recommend recurring treatments for long-term protection. Most pests are persistent and tend to return without ongoing prevention. Our recurring plans are designed to keep your home protected year-round and stop infestations before they start!

Do you treat for pests inside and outside?

Yes, we treat both inside and outside your home. Typically, we start with an interior treatment to address any existing pest activity indoors. Once things are under control, we focus on regular perimeter treatments around the exterior of your home to keep bugs from getting back inside. If you ever notice activity indoors again, we’re happy to treat the inside as needed—but the goal of our recurring service is to stop pests before they ever make it in!
